Поделиться через


Тип ресурса allowedTenantsAudience

Пространство имен: microsoft.graph

Важно!

API версии /beta в Microsoft Graph могут быть изменены. Использование этих API в производственных приложениях не поддерживается. Чтобы определить, доступен ли API в версии 1.0, используйте селектор версий.

Тип allowedTenantsAudience используется в качестве значения signInAudienceRestrictions для ресурса приложения , чтобы указать, что приложение может использоваться только в одном из разрешенных клиентов Entra в списке allowedTenantIds.

Этот тип можно использовать только в том случае, если свойство signInAudience приложения имеет значение AzureADMultipleOrgs.

Важно!

Использование свойств signInAudience и signInAudienceRestrictions для ограничения возможностей использования приложения не заменяет правильную проверку клиента и принудительное применение авторизации в коде приложения. Если приложение ожидает доступа только в определенных клиентах, необходимо применить эту проверку в коде приложения. Дополнительные сведения см. в статье Защита приложений и API с помощью проверки утверждений.

Наследует от signInAudienceRestrictionsBase.

Свойства

Свойство Тип Описание
allowedTenantIds Коллекция строк Список идентификаторов клиентов Entra, в которых приложение можно использовать в качестве клиентского приложения или приложения ресурсов (API). Это свойство должно содержать по крайней мере одно значение и не может включать более 20 значений. Идентификатор клиента, в котором зарегистрировано приложение, может быть включен, но не является обязательным (см . раздел isHomeTenantAllowed). Обязательно.
isHomeTenantAllowed Логический Разрешен ли клиент, в котором зарегистрировано приложение. В настоящее время поддерживается только true . Значение по умолчанию: true.
kind kind Если задано значение , должно иметь значение allowedTenants. Необязательный параметр. Наследуется от signInAudienceRestrictionsBase.

Связи

Отсутствуют.

Представление JSON

В следующем представлении JSON показан тип ресурса.

{
  "@odata.type": "#microsoft.graph.allowedTenantsAudience",
  "kind": "String",
  "allowedTenantIds": [
    "String"
  ],
  "isHomeTenantAllowed": "Boolean"
}